An absolutely beautiful park surrounded by stunning scenery. There's a $20 fee upon entering the park although it's worth the cost of a yearly pass for $40. There's plenty to do for the entire family; camping, boating, fishing, golf, hiking, bicycling, etc. Don't forget about the scenic train ride in open-air cars that'll take you on a 5 mile journey through this picturesque park. If camping isn't your thing the Atlanta Evergreen Marriott Conference Resort is in the park as well, offering vast lake views and easy access to all the park has to offer.

Great place. You have to take a small hike to the mountain top (about 1 mile), but can see the skyline of Atlanta. Great place to sit and chill. There are a few steep places, not too difficult unless you have height phobia. I suggest wearing some good shoes with solid grips as most of the stones are kind-of polished. I can imagine having a hard time when it rains. The parking ticket is $20 per car.
